Thottbot.com
Thottbot runs and gains information from an in-game tool called Cosmos, (one of the many WoW addons you can use to help your game.) What it does, if you install and enable it, is catalog virtually all the data you come across. It then passes that data onto Thotbot, where it's stored in a massive database.
In this way Thotbot gathers information from numerous fellow gamers about quests that have been fulfilled. In theory then, Thottbot should have almost anything in the game, though, on rare occasions I have found a quest left unfilled or missing entirely. Of course, any new quests won't be in the ThotBot database until a Cosmos enabled player runs through it.

Other Sites for Wow Questing Guides
Next, Allakhazam.com is a very nice website, especially with the slew of features it boasts. Like Thottbot and Goblin Workshop, it possesses a handy dandy search function for finding what you need easily.
If Thottbot does not have it, Allakhazam should. Beyond that, Allakhazam has some other features such as character profiles, talent calculator, walkthroughs, forums, and all that good stuff. (I should note that I believe Thottbot has most of this as well; I simply prefer the Allakhazam version.)
The Goblins Have It
Goblin Workshop is essentially the same as the other two, though it feels a little bit smaller, perhaps due to a smaller contributing user base. Anyway, if somehow both Thottbot and Allakhazam lack what you need then do give Goblin Workshop a try.
In order to use the free internet resources you must already know which quest is the best for you and which one you want to do, and then you have to search for the specifics on each quest individually. If you need info on only one or a few quests that can work very well.
